    The Cathedral is amazing. The brewery is well worth a trip. The 'View' big wheel in front of the station is something a bit different to do. The MAS is great. Don't forget to see the station itself. A work of art in it's own right. Plenty of lovely restaurants and lovely Belgian beer. Don't forget the chocolate shops! Easy to catch trams and you just tap your credit card on the white reader on the tram. No need to search out tickets before hand. Quite a walkable city as well.

    Good choice of restaurants with some posh chocolate shops and good beers. Quite a good range of chain stores and niche smaller shops. Really like its compactness and easy train ride from Brussels. Visit Hasselt tourist centre is about 50m from our hotel Het Menneke. Hasselt Greeters offer free personal introduction to Hasselt. The Japanese Garden, the largest in Europe, is well worth a visit. Best restaurant we found was de Orangerie, sited in a long atrium. Nice menu includes Flemish favourites. Attentive staff. Best bar is Koks&Tales, a slick cocktail bar.
